STUNNING, FAMILY SIZED Victorian three bedroom end terrace house which offers a contemporary style finish as well as fine period features. The property is situated in this popular accessible location immediately opposite the local library, within 0.5 miles of the amenities of Cleckheaton town centre and the catchment area of the well regarded local schools. The house has been refurbished to a high standard throughout but offers a wealth of period features including ceiling cornicing and roses as well as an impressive entrance vestibule and hall with period tiled flooring. The stylish open plan dining kitchen is the focal point of this super home but it also includes lounge with log burning stove, useful cellar, three double bedrooms and recently fitted four piece bathroom with a pleasant enclosed garden to the rear.

Rooms

Entrance Porch
Having feature leaded lights and period tiled flooring.

Entrance Hall
Timber staircase and feature wall panelling and cornicing.

Lounge 4.8m x 4.8m (15' 9" x 15' 9")
Recently replaced large bay window. Fireplace with log burning stove. Stripped timber floorboards and feature cornicing and picture rail.

Kitchen Diner 6.5m x 4.1m (21' 4" x 13' 5")
Stunning open plan dining kitchen with a modern range of wall and base units incorporating white granite work tops and breakfast bar. Inset ceramic sink with integral fridge freezer, dishwasher, auto washer and wine cooler. Pendant lighting and French doors to garden. The range oven and grill with extractor is available under separate negotiation. Alcove cupboard and French doors leading to garden.

Cellar

Bedroom One 4.7m x 4.3m (15' 5" x 14' 1")
Double bedroom with timber panelling and recently fitted bay window.

Bedroom Two 4.3m x 3.6m (14' 1" x 11' 10")
Double bedroom.

Bedroom Three 2.6m x 2.6m (8' 6" x 8' 6")

Bathroom 3.9m x 2.5m (12' 10" x 8' 2")
Recently fitted four piece suite comprising glazed walk-in shower, oval free standing bath with central tap, 'his n hers' vanity wash basins and wc. Tiled walls and floor and chrome heated towel rail.

Exterior
Pleasant Indian stone paved patio garden to the rear. Small garden area to the front. Tenure - Freehold Council Tax Band - B EPC Rating - D
